The Sweet Potato is A Cut Above!


Andrea Bruce and Joey Yagminas have a sweet dream.





As every good entrepreneur knows when you have a dream, you simply lay out your goals and objectives and start knocking down your list. Theirs goes like this - open one Sweet Potato chip stand in Carp (completed April 2008), then open a few more Sweet Potato franchised chip stands (planning now) around the Ottawa area, and eventually open their own restaurant.

When they do open that restaurant we should all get reservations on opening night, because I just had some of the best side dishes and starters I have had in a while. The Sweet Potato namesake is the literally one of the best plates of fries I have had in a long time. Their particular flavour of sweet bright orange goodness is big on flavour, short on the bad fats, and their homemade chipotle mayo dip is good enough that you kind of want to clean out the little bowl with your finger when you're done.

And they make some berry healthy choices at the Sweet Potato. My blackberry, goat cheese and raspberry vinagrette salad was very tasty - and you have to admit that there aren't very many (none) chip trucks that serve you up a gourmet salad. Also on the menu are smoked meat sandwiches and a few other tasty unexpected treats.
